#F02854 Color
#F02854 is rgb(240, 40, 84) in RGB, hsl(347, 87%, 55%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 83%, 65%, 6%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Red (Crayola) (#EE204D),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.1.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#F02854 Channel Values
How #F02854 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 240 · G 40 · B 84 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 347° · S 87% · L 55%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 347° · S 83% · V 94%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 83% · Y 65% · K 6%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.09:1 vs white · 5.14: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#F02854 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#F02854?
#F02854 is a mid-tone red — rgb(240, 40, 84) in RGB and hsl(347, 87%, 55%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Red (Crayola) (#EE204D),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.1.
What is the RGB value of #F02854?
#F02854 is rgb(240, 40, 84) — red 240, green 40, and blue 84 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#F02854?
#F02854 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 83%, 65%, 6%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#F02854 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#F02854 scores 4.09:1 against white and 5.14: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#F02854 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#F02854 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is crimson (#DC143C) at a CIE76 distance of 9.07,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
